Title: The Art of Becoming an Interior Designer: A Journey to Professional Success

Introduction: In the realm of design, where creativity meets practicality, the path to becoming a successful interior designer is often lauded as a testament to one’s dedication and talent. This journey, however, is not just about creating aesthetically pleasing spaces but also about understanding the needs of clients, fostering a strong work-life balance, and maintaining a passion for design that keeps you motivated. In this article, we delve into the intricacies of becoming an interior designer, highlighting the key steps, challenges, and rewards that await those who are willing to embrace this transformative career path.

Step 1: Understanding the Industry The first step towards becoming an interior designer is to gain a deep understanding of the industry. This involves researching the various aspects of interior design, from the fundamentals of color theory and lighting to the latest trends and techniques. It also means learning about the different industries within the design field, such as residential, commercial, and healthcare design. By gaining a comprehensive understanding of the industry, you can tailor your skills and knowledge to meet the unique needs of each client, ensuring that your designs stand out and resonate with their target audience.

Step 2: Building a Portfolio Building a portfolio is crucial for showcasing your design skills and attracting potential clients. Your portfolio should reflect your style, incorporating elements of simplicity, elegance, and functionality. It should showcase your ability to create spaces that not only look good but also provide comfort and functionality. Ensure that your portfolio is visually appealing, organized, and easy to navigate. Additionally, consider collaborating with other designers or professionals to expand your portfolio and gain exposure to new ideas and techniques.

Step 3: Gaining Experience Gaining experience through internships or freelance work is essential for building a strong portfolio and gaining valuable industry insights. Look for opportunities that align with your design philosophy and interests, whether it’s working on a residential project or designing furniture for a furniture store. These experiences will not only enhance your portfolio but also help you develop a network of contacts in the industry.

Step 4: Continuous Learning Design is an ever-evolving field, and staying updated with the latest trends and technologies is crucial. Attend industry events, read design magazines, and attend workshops or courses to stay up-to-date with the latest design techniques and materials. This continuous learning process will not only keep you ahead of the competition but also enable you to adapt to changing market demands and client preferences.

Step 5: Building a Strong Network Building a strong network within the design community is vital for success. Attend industry events, join online forums, and connect with other designers through social media platforms like LinkedIn. Not only does this help you stay informed about industry developments but it also provides opportunities for collaborations and referrals. Building a strong network can open doors to new projects, mentorship, and partnerships that can propel your career forward.

Challenges Faced by Potential Designers Despite the numerous benefits of becoming an interior designer, there are several challenges that potential designers must overcome. One major challenge is the high level of competition in the industry. With many talented individuals vying for the same jobs, it can be challenging to stand out and secure clients. Additionally, the demand for design services can fluctuate significantly depending on economic conditions, making it difficult to predict future income.

Another challenge is the need for continuous learning and adaptation. Design trends and technologies change rapidly, making it essential for designers to keep up-to-date with the latest trends while also developing their own unique style. This requires a significant investment of time and resources, which some designers may find challenging.

Finally, the financial aspect of becoming an interior designer can be a significant barrier. While there are many low-cost options for gaining experience and building a portfolio, starting a business and running a successful design practice require significant financial investment. This can include fees for designing, marketing, and operating expenses, among others.

Rewards of Becoming an Interior Designer The rewards of becoming an interior designer are numerous. Firstly, the opportunity to create beautiful and functional spaces that bring joy and comfort to people’s lives is incredibly fulfilling. Seeing your designs come to life and transform the lives of clients is a source of immense pride and satisfaction.

Secondly, being an interior designer offers a sense of purpose and meaning beyond personal wealth. The ability to make a positive impact on people’s lives through your work is a powerful driving force that keeps many designers motivated and committed to their craft.

Thirdly, the growth potential of the industry is vast. As more people become interested in design, there is ample room for growth and advancement within the industry. Many designers have found success in roles such as interior architects, project managers, or consultants, further expanding their professional horizons.

Conclusion: Becoming an interior designer is a journey that requires dedication, hard work, and a passion for design. By understanding the industry, building a portfolio, gaining experience, and continuously learning, you can position yourself for success in this rewarding field. However, it’s important to recognize the challenges that come with the profession and be prepared to overcome them. Whether you choose to pursue a career in residential or commercial design, or explore new areas like healthcare or technology, the rewards of creating beautiful and functional spaces cannot be overstated. So, if you have a creative spirit, a passion for detail, and a willingness to learn and grow, consider the possibilities of becoming an interior designer. You might just find your calling in this beautiful yet challenging world of design.
